Understanding Gemstones: The Basics
Before diving into the specifics of identification, it’s essential to grasp the fundamental concepts related to gemstones. Gemstones are minerals or organic materials that are cut, polished, and used in jewelry due to their beauty, rarity, and durability. The mineralogical composition, crystal structure, and optical properties of a gemstone are critical factors in its identification. For instance, diamonds are known for their exceptional hardness, which is a result of their unique crystal structure. Rubies and sapphires, on the other hand, are varieties of the mineral corundum, distinguished by their color due to different trace elements.

Optical Properties: A Key to Identification
Optical properties, such as refractive index, dispersion, and fluorescence, are crucial in identifying gemstones. The refractive index, for example, measures how much a gemstone bends light, while dispersion refers to the separation of white light into its spectral colors, often seen as “fire” in diamonds. Fluorescence, or the emission of light by a gemstone when it is exposed to ultraviolet (UV) radiation, can also be a distinctive feature. Ultraviolet testing is a common practice, as many gemstones exhibit unique fluorescence patterns under UV light.
Methods of Gemstone Identification
Identifying gemstones involves a combination of observational techniques, laboratory tests, and the use of specialized tools. Visual examination with a jeweler’s loupe or a microscope is the first step, allowing for the observation of inclusions, blemishes, and other characteristics. Specific gravity tests can help differentiate between gemstones of similar appearance but different densities. Refraction and polariscope tests are used to determine a gemstone’s optical properties, such as its refractive index and whether it is singly or doubly refractive.
Advanced Testing and Tools
For more precise identification, especially in cases where visual inspection is inconclusive, spectroscopy and X-ray fluorescence (XRF) can be employed. These techniques analyze the interaction between matter and electromagnetic radiation, providing detailed information about the chemical composition of the gemstone. Infrared spectroscopy, in particular, is useful for distinguishing between natural and treated gemstones. Gemological laboratories equipped with these advanced tools and staffed by expert gemologists play a vital role in the accurate identification and certification of gemstones.

Challenges in Gemstone Identification
Despite the advancements in gemology, identifying gemstones can be challenging due to several factors. Treatments and enhancements, such as heat treatment to improve color or clarity, can alter a gemstone’s natural characteristics, making identification more complex. Synthetic gemstones, which are manufactured to mimic the appearance and properties of natural gemstones, require sophisticated testing to distinguish them from their natural counterparts. Furthermore, the increasing sophistication of gemstone simulants, which are materials designed to resemble gemstones but are not necessarily synthetic versions of them, poses another challenge.

How can I distinguish between natural and synthetic gemstones?
Distinguishing between natural and synthetic gemstones can be a challenging task, as synthetic gemstones are often designed to mimic the appearance of natural ones. However, there are several methods that can be used to make this distinction. One of the most common methods is to examine the gemstone’s inclusions, as natural gemstones typically have unique inclusions that are not found in synthetic ones. For example, natural diamonds often have inclusions such as feathers, clouds, or black dots, while synthetic diamonds may have inclusions that appear more uniform or artificially created.
Another method for distinguishing between natural and synthetic gemstones is to use specialized equipment, such as a jeweler’s loupe or a gemstone spectrometer. These tools can help to reveal the gemstone’s optical, physical, and chemical properties, which can be used to determine whether it is natural or synthetic. For instance, a gemstone spectrometer can be used to detect the presence of certain elements or impurities that are characteristic of natural or synthetic gemstones. By using these methods, individuals can increase their confidence in the authenticity and value of the gemstone they are evaluating.

What are the different methods used to treat or enhance gemstones?
There are several different methods that are used to treat or enhance gemstones, including heat treatment, irradiation, dyeing, and high-pressure high-temperature (HPHT) treatment. Heat treatment, for example, is commonly used to improve the color or clarity of gemstones such as rubies, sapphires, and emeralds. This involves subjecting the gemstone to high temperatures, often in the presence of a chemical flux, to alter its optical or physical properties.
Irradiation, on the other hand, is used to create colors or improve the appearance of gemstones such as diamonds, rubies, and sapphires. This involves exposing the gemstone to high-energy radiation, such as gamma rays or electrons, to alter its crystal structure or create new colors. Dyeing is another common method used to enhance the color of gemstones, particularly those with a porous or fractured structure. By understanding the different methods used to treat or enhance gemstones, individuals can make more informed decisions when purchasing or evaluating gemstones, and can better appreciate the unique characteristics and properties of each stone.
How can I care for and maintain my gemstone jewelry to ensure its longevity?
To care for and maintain gemstone jewelry, individuals should take several steps to protect the stones from damage or wear. One of the most important steps is to clean the jewelry regularly, using a mild soap solution and a soft-bristled brush to remove dirt and debris. This can help to prevent the buildup of grime or oils that can dull the appearance of the gemstone or cause it to become loose in its setting.
In addition to cleaning, individuals should also take steps to protect their gemstone jewelry from physical damage or exposure to harsh chemicals. This can include storing the jewelry in a cool, dry place, away from direct sunlight or extreme temperatures, and avoiding exposure to chemicals such as bleach or acid. Some gemstones, such as pearls or opals, may also require special care, such as avoiding exposure to water or humidity, or storing them in a separate container to prevent scratching or damage. By taking these steps, individuals can help to ensure the longevity and beauty of their gemstone jewelry, and enjoy it for years to come.
